Sonegaon Population - Chandrapur, Maharashtra

Sonegaon is a medium size village located in Warora Taluka of Chandrapur district, Maharashtra with total 190 families residing. The Sonegaon village has population of 720 of which 376 are males while 344 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Sonegaon village population of children with age 0-6 is 68 which makes up 9.44 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Sonegaon village is 915 which is lower than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Sonegaon as per census is 838, lower than Maharashtra average of 894.

Sonegaon village has lower liter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Sonegaon village was 79.29 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Sonegaon Male literacy stands at 85.55 % while female literacy rate was 72.52 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 17.22 % of total population in Sonegaon village. There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) in Sonegaon village of Chandrapur.

Work Profile

In Sonegaon village out of total population, 431 were engaged in work activities. 73.78 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 26.22 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 431 workers engaged in Main Work, 66 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 241 were Agricultural labourer.
